…said otherwise

Helm already has every primitive a knowledge system needs. What it did not have
was a statement of which one owns which kind of truth — and six current-state
documents were quietly asserting things that had stopped being true. All six
were verified against the live repository before being touched.

THE ADR

memory/decisions/ADR-2026-08-30-helm-knowledge-authority.md records the
hierarchy, the projection rule, identity normalization, the three-feature-map
split, and the alternatives rejected (a fourth registry, merging the two
feature maps, a KNOWN_ISSUES.md, deleting the superseded documents, a prose
contradiction detector). The decisions directory's own README names this exact
reconciliation as the case it exists for.

The load-bearing rule: a projection may summarise an authority; it may never
become a second copy with its own update path.

WHAT WAS FALSE, AND VERIFIED FALSE

memory/system/golfhelm-engineering-os.md — the runtime contract every session
loads — claimed a guard-feature-context PreToolUse hook DENIES governed edits
without loaded context. There is no such file on disk and no such hook in
.claude/settings.json; the only wired PreToolUse hook matches Write|Edit|
MultiEdit and refuses canonical writes. It also credited a guard-bash.sh rule
deleted 2026-08-27. Corrected to POST-HOC DETECTION, which is what
docs/CONTROL_PLANE_ENFORCEMENT.md has recorded the whole time.

docs/README.md opened with "Everything in docs/ is hand-written prose. None of
it is generated" while two generated files sat in that directory. Its Start
Here list routed readers to an issue ledger whose own header reads
STATUS: SUPERSEDED, and has since 2026-07-10.

memory/ledgers/README.md documented a ledgers/operations/ directory that has
never existed — no directory, no file, no writer, no reference. Removed rather
than created: incident aftermath already has a per-feature home, and a fifth
slot with no distinct lifecycle is a place for entries to go unread.

memory/operations/release-queue.yml said it was "empty until then, not a
placeholder for hand-written entries" directly above five hand-written repair
units. The header now describes how it is actually populated.

memory/README.md said collapsing the two feature-doc generations was "work
still owed" and that CLAUDE.md routes to the losing one — CLAUDE.md no longer
does. Reframed; the actual collapse is the next PR.

docs/OBSERVABILITY.md implied every server failure reaches both Sentry and
admin_events. Its scope is narrowed to EMISSION and it now points at
docs/OBSERVABILITY_AUTHORITY.md for what each surface knows.

.claude/rules/shipping.md answered "worktree or canonical?" two different ways
in one file while AGENTS.md carried the real rule. AGENTS.md owns workspace
policy; this file links.

Three prose counts removed under shipping.md §1 — "there are 22", "the other
44", "192 commits stale". An index that breaks that rule about itself is not
one to trust about anything else.

A GATE THAT COULD NOT SEE A NAMESPACE

Writing the ADR turned docs:schema-drift red on `golf_round_lifecycle` — a
memory/registry.yml FEATURE ID, not a table. The gate greps memory/** for
golf_*/baseball_* tokens, and feature ids share that shape, so the first .md
under memory/ to name one in prose failed as a phantom table. Same
substring-is-not-a-mechanism error this repo has now made three times.

Fixed by excluding DECLARED registry keys only — parsed from the registry, not
pattern-matched — so a misspelled table is still caught, and printed on every
run so the exemption is never silent. Five tests; injection (forcing the
exemption set empty) turns two of them red.

docs/HELM_OS.md lands here rather than later because the ADR and the docs index
both need to point somewhere, and a dangling forward reference is what
docs:path-drift exists to refuse.

VERIFIED

preflight 0 · 1270 files / 12,106 tests 0 · docs:check 0 · knowledge:check 0 ·
markdown ratchet 30515, unchanged · control-plane:verify VERIFIED exit 0.

Also removes #1683's disposition row, now stale — the closing half of the cost
the ADR states: every PR turns the verifier red twice, once on open and once on
merge, because the registry must equal the live open-PR set exactly.
